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
40 вопросов по жматко.docx
Скачиваний:
15
Добавлен:
19.03.2015
Размер:
277.59 Кб
Скачать

Технология разработки эс

Целью создания ЭС является приобретение знаний от экспертов. Решить такую задачу за один проход невозможно. Пополнение знаний в базе знаний и построение системы тесно взаимосвязаны. Вначале определяют, какие знания необходимо приобретать в первую очередь и как их организовать. Со временем БЗ расширяется, и появляются дополнительные возможности, которые плохо укладываются в исходную БЗ. Поэтому процесс конструирования ЭС требует нескольких итераций проектирования.

Знания о предметной области разнообразны. Если эти знания прочны, постоянны и формализованы, то более подходящими являются алгоритмические вычислительные программы. Если же знания субъективны, слабо структурированы и носят оценочный характер, то более подходящими являются эвристические программы. В последнем случае процесс извлечения знаний эксперта называется приобретением знаний. Он включает в себя формулировку, практическую реализацию и доводку, а также представление фактов и связей, полученных от эксперта.

Отличительным свойством ЭС является свойство прозрачности, что означает, что система понятна как разработчику, так и пользователю. Часто для повышения прозрачности предметно-ориентированные знания отделяются от знаний, обеспечивающих получение решения. Прозрачность усиливается, если ЭС используются профессиональные термины эксперта.

Другой чертой ЭС является качество работы. Оно зависит от объема и ценности знаний, заложенных в БЗ. Поэтому ЭС должна накапливать предельно детализированные и выверенные предметно-ориентированные знания.

В процессе приобретения знаний используются знания эксперта, специальная литература, базы данных и личный опыт. Знания представляют собой набор специальных фактов, процедур, оценок и правил принятия решения в определенной узкой предметной области, для автоматизации процессов передачи и приобретения знаний программой требуется посредник между экспертом и программой, называемый аналитиком или инженером знаний.

Приобретение знаний – узкое место в конструировании ЭС. Инженер знаний (ИЗ) имеет гораздо меньше знаний о предметной области, чем эксперт. Словарь, которым пользуется эксперт, неадекватен представлению знаний в программе и пониманию ИЗ. Поэтому первоначально ИЗ и эксперт должны поработать совместно, чтобы выработать словарь общения, структуризовать предметные знания, определить и формализовать предметные концепции. Возможны варианты передачи знаний и преобразований:

1. Эксперт работает с ИЗ, который записывает экспертные знания в машинном формате. Программно предметные знания отделяются от механизма логического вывода, представляются в виде концептуально простых структур данных и размещаются в БЗ;

2. Эксперт, знакомый с вычислительной техникой, взаимодействует с ЭС посредством интеллектуального редактора. Редактор должен обладать развитыми возможностями для ведения диалога и существенными знаниями о структуре БЗ;

3. Эксперт строит БЗ, опираясь частично на прошлый опыт и примеры из литературы. Посредником между ним и ЭС выступает программа индуктивного вывода, строящая БЗ и отделяющая механизм логического вывода. Заметим, что в этом случае требуется разработка обучающихся программ;

4. БЗ строится программой, понимающей текстовую информацию.

Процесс приобретения знаний имеет следующий сценарий. Перед ИЗ ставится задача разработки ЭС. Он находит эксперта, совместно с ним изучает проблему. Выявляет типы обобщенных логических задач, которые скорее всего будет решать ЭС. После того как ИЗ достаточно хорошо разобрался в существе проблемы, вместе с экспертом они определяют проблему и ее неформальное описание. Задача при этом сужается до разумных пределов. После этого ИЗ начинает определять основные понятия предметной области, которые требуются для решения выделенных логических задач. На этой стадии выявляются основные понятия, простейшие связи и определения, необходимые для беседы о проблеме и ее решении.

Определяется, какие понятия являются важными. Раскрывается смысл умозаключений, используемых при различных типах логических задач. Отмечаются организационные механизмы, которые использует эксперт при решении задачи. Группируются логические задачи и типы умозаключений, что позволяет определить виды заключений. Идентификация терминов и описание дополнительных организационных механизмов составляют структурную часть знания о предметной области.

Второй тип знаний, который стремится получить ИЗ, представляет основные стратегии, используемые экспертом при решении проблемы. Какие факты пытается установить эксперт в первую очередь? Какие вопросы задает? Делает ли он начальные предположения, основываясь на опытных данных? Как в дальнейшем эксперт определяет, какие вопросы задавать, чтобы уточнить предположения? В каком порядке эксперт решает каждую из этих важных подзадач, и изменяется ли этот порядок в зависимости от ситуации?

Объединение этих двух форм знаний образует структуру логического вывода. Структурные знания указывают, какие задачи и условия должен определять консультант. Стратегические знания указывают, как и когда ЭС должна их установить.

Дополнительно ИЗ стремится усвоить объяснение и обоснование связей, условий и стратегических методов, которыми пользуется эксперт при решении задач. Их важно регистрировать для понимания инженером знаний, создания системной документации, обеспечения точных объяснений системы. Эти типы знаний облегчают задачу проектирования, построения и модификации ЭС. ИЗ фиксирует комментарии эксперта, задает дополнительные вопросы, чтобы объяснить и пояснить те основные понятия, на которых основаны объяснения. Результатом оказывается набор понятий, часть из которых являются основными, а часть – нет, но которые, по мнению ИЗ, имеют непосредственное отношение к объяснению.

На этапе концептуализации проблемы ИЗ пытается формализовать получаемые знания, т.е. организовать их в БЗ. Идет разработка инструментальных средств или программного обеспечения ЭС. Если в результате бесед эксперта с ИЗ данные хорошо структурированы и достаточно надежны, то это позволяет ИЗ разработать язык правил, строится дерево решений. Все эти знания позволяют выбрать подходящую ЭС для решения поставленной задачи. Если подходящая система найдена, производится ее опробование. Когда система запущена, ее показывают эксперту, который формулирует возможное дополнение, приводящее к изменению БЗ, уточнению правил, видоизменению концепции предметной области. ИЗ вносит изменения. Такая работа длится до тех пор пока она не удовлетворит заказчика, либо ИЗ не придет к мысли о создании новой ЭС.

Таким образом, создание ЭС состоит из двух фаз. Первая фаза предусматривает идентификацию и концептуализацию проблемы. Идентификация включает отыскание эксперта, источников знаний, ясную формулировку проблемы Вторая фаза представляет собой формализацию, практическую реализацию, тестирование подходящей архитектуры системы, а также постоячное переформулирование понятий, изменение форм представления и доведение до совершенства релизованной системы.

29. понятие эксперт. Свойства экспертных систем

Знания являются явными и доступными, что отличает ЭС от традиционных программ, и определяет их основные свойства, такие, как:

1) Применение для решения проблем высококачественного опыта, который представляет уровень мышления наиболее квалифицированных экспертов в данной области, что ведёт к решениям творческим, точным и эффективным.

2) Наличие прогностических возможностей, при которых ЭС выдаёт ответы не только для конкретной ситуации, но и показывает, как изменяются эти ответы в новых ситуациях, с возможностью подробного объяснения каким образом новая ситуация привела к изменениям.

3) Обеспечение такого нового качества, как институциональная память, за счёт входящей в состав ЭС базы знаний, которая разработана в ходе взаимодействий со специалистами организации, и представляет собой текущую политику этой группы людей. Этот набор знаний становится сводом квалифицированных мнений и постоянно обновляемым справочником наилучших стратегий и методов, используемых персоналом. Ведущие специалисты уходят, но их опыт остаётся.

4) Возможность использования ЭС для обучения и тренировки руководящих работников, обеспечивая новых служащих обширным багажом опыта и стратегий, по которым можно изучать рекомендуемую политику и методы.

Экспе́рт(отлат.expertus— опытный) —специалист, приглашаемый или нанимаемый завознаграждение, для выдачи квалифицированного заключения или суждения по вопросу, рассматриваемому или решаемому другими людьми, менее компетентными в этой области.

Соседние файлы в предмете [НЕСОРТИРОВАННОЕ]